Picchioni makes this lightly sparkling red from Croatina in Oltrepò Pavese, Lombardy. Made by the ancestral method, it is natural, organic and vegan, with juicy red berries, a soft fizz and a savoury, earthy finish.

Picchioni works in Canneto Pavese in the eastern hills of Oltrepò Pavese in Lombardy, a town with a deep winemaking tradition once known for strong, full-bodied reds. Da Cima a Fondo is a lightly sparkling frizzante red built mainly on Croatina, a regional native that gives dark fruit and gentle tannin. The vineyards are farmed naturally, with organic and vegan practice. The wine is made by the ancestral method, bottled before the first fermentation finishes so the remaining sugar ferments in bottle and traps carbon dioxide, producing a soft natural fizz with the lees left in the wine. This gives a cloudy, unfiltered red with a savoury depth and a fresh, slightly frothy texture. Expect a deep ruby colour, a gentle mousse and a nose of red berries, cherry and plum over fresh bread dough, black pepper and an earthy note. The palate is dry to off-dry, light to medium bodied and juicy, with low tannin, brisk acidity and a savoury finish. Serve chilled at around 12 to 14 degrees, opening carefully given the natural sediment. It suits charcuterie, grilled pork and lighter cheeses.
